James Chester has been appointed the captain of Aston Villa, and some of the club’s supporters on Twitter are delighted he has been given the responsibility.

The 29-year-old defender has been given the armband after the departure of previous skipper John Terry in the summer and he will be hoping to guide his side to promotion.

He has been linked with a £10million move to Stoke City this summer in the Daily Mail, but now looks set to stay where he is after a takeover of the club.

The report adds that Villa are prepared to hand the centre-back a new contract, after rejecting Stoke’s £10million offer.

Chester was a mainstay in the starting XI last season, as his side narrowly missed out on promotion in the play-off final to Fulham.

The Wales international is a no-nonsense defender who is brilliant in the air and a rock in Steve Bruce’s back line.

Chester will now lead his Villa side into the new season and they kick-off with a trip to Hull City on Monday in their opening Championship game.
